韶关修车团购群
发布日期:2025-12-17 14:42 点击次数:96下图演示了一个常见场景,从原数据中查找制假寓品的数据。用的亦然旧例表情VLOOKUP查找:
=VLOOKUP($E2,$A:$C,COLUMN(B:B),0)
图片
数组公式复返一维数组念念要更便捷的话不错研究用数组公式,把查找值设备为数组:
=VLOOKUP(E2:E5,A:C,2,0)
公式以数组体式一次性复返所有这个词居品1月份的数据:
图片
也不错把第三参数列索引设备为数组:
=VLOOKUP(E2,A:C,{2,3},0)公式以数组体式一次性复返一个居品两个月的数据:
图片
上述两个公式分手复返纵向和横向的一维数组,把它们整合起来是不是应该复返一个二维数组呢?于是把第二、三参数同期设备为数组:
=VLOOKUP(E2:E5,A:C,{2,3},0)公式并莫得复返期许中的二维数组,而是纵向数组。
图片
REDUCE+VSTACK复返二维数组Excel365版块中不错用REDUCE来已矣如图所示成果:
图片
公式解读:REDUCE函数的作用是将动手值和数组中的每个元素挨次阁下指定的LAMBDA函数。
· 动手值:""(空值)· 数组:E2:E5· 指定的LAMBDA函数:LAMBDA(x,y,VSTACK(x,VLOOKUP(y,A:C,{2,3},0)))动手值会被传递给LAMBDA中的x,而数组E2:E5中的4个元素会被挨次传递给y。
VLOOKUP(y,A:C,{2,3},0)中不错看出y是被算作VLOOKUP的查找值,意味着4个元素齐会被算作查找值运行一次。
VLOOKUP每一次运算后的扬弃与x用VSTACK垂直堆叠,REDUCE最终复返终末一次堆叠后的数组。
DROP函数用于删除数组中的第一排,因为第一排是动手值x,也便是空值,是不需要的数据。
总的来说,这个公式的作用是:关于E2:E5中的每个值,在A:C边界中进行精准查找,并复返第2列和第3列的对应值,泰国按摩群然后将这些扬弃垂直堆叠在全部,终末删除堆叠扬弃的第一个元素(动手值"")。
REDUCE+VSTACK更多案例REDUCE+VSTACK组合拳阁下相配无为,要把多个值挨次阁下于某一个公式,齐不错研究用它来一次性完成。
把{"桃子";"山竹"}挨次阁下于FILTER算作筛选条款,筛选扬弃用VSTACK垂直堆叠:
=REDUCE(A1:B1,{"桃子";"山竹"},LAMBDA(x,y,VSTACK(x,FILTER(A2:B10,A2:A10=y))))图片
A2:A4中的文本近似指定次数,垂直堆叠:
=REDUCE("近似文本",A2:A4,LAMBDA(x,y,VSTACK(x,EXPAND(y,OFFSET(y,1),y))))图片
好了,今天的Excel小课堂就到此末端,环球迅速本色操作联系一下吧,有不懂的问题不错留信问我!感谢温雅Excel880韶关修车团购群,还请多多转发,握续温雅咱们呀!
本站仅提供存储劳动,所有这个词内容均由用户发布,如发现存害或侵权内容,请点击举报。- 上一篇:修车群有哪些
- 下一篇:柬埔寨纸飞机Telegram群
